Perform various day-to-day administrative tasks related to inbound materials transportation and outbound orders shipping in coordination with Warehouse Operations and Customer Care with the objective to minimize transport costs while providing the necessary level of service to meet operational requirements and customer satisfaction.
In this position you will:
Obtain information regarding materials and products to be shipped from order and inventory tracking system.
Arrange shipping of products, including method of transport, pick-up times and carriers to meet required shipping and delivery dates.
Prepare all shipping documents in accordance with regulatory requirements.
Ensure communication of and compliance with all customer-specific requirements, including pre-shipment samples and labeling.
Communicate with distribution, shipping and quality control teams to ensure timely shipments.
Ensure adherence to all federal and local regulations and company policies and procedures.
Prepare paperwork and correspondence pertaining to receipt and handling of raw materials and other receipts.
Identify opportunities to improve processes and results.
Perform other duties as needed, including assisting in development and implementation of shipping administration procedures.

Your professional profile includes:
Overall work experience of 1 to 2 years in logistics in a manufacturing environment (4 to 5 years if high school diploma) Good understanding of shipping and receiving regulations and protocol.
Good knowledge of local and international material/product safety/security norms and regulations.
Knowledge of supply chain dependencies and processes.
Basic knowledge of production process flow and scheduling.
Good computer skills (MS Office, SAP).
Excellent administrative and computer skills (experience with FedEx, UPS and DHL software a plus) At Givaudan, you contribute to delightful taste and scent experiences that touch people's lives.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
